How they compare

Hungary currently reports 0.0993 thousand cubic feet per capita per day against 0.0961 thousand cubic feet per capita per day in New Zealand, a difference of 0.0032 thousand cubic feet per capita per day.

The two have swapped places 4 times across 39 shared years of data; in 1980 it was Hungary ahead.

Hungary ranks 32nd and New Zealand ranks 34th of 194 countries.

Across the 4 decades both report, Hungary averaged higher in 2 and New Zealand in 2.

Head to head by decade

Decade Hungary New Zealand Difference Ahead
1980s 0.0996 thousand cubic feet per capita per day 0.0955 thousand cubic feet per capita per day 0.0041 thousand cubic feet per capita per day Hungary
1990s 0.1073 thousand cubic feet per capita per day 0.1373 thousand cubic feet per capita per day 0.03 thousand cubic feet per capita per day New Zealand
2000s 0.129 thousand cubic feet per capita per day 0.1144 thousand cubic feet per capita per day 0.0145 thousand cubic feet per capita per day Hungary
2010s 0.1007 thousand cubic feet per capita per day 0.1026 thousand cubic feet per capita per day 0.002 thousand cubic feet per capita per day New Zealand

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
